Ironic containers: chown /var/lib/ironic correctly
This updates the docker version of ironic-conductor.yaml so that it sets permissions on the entire /var/lib/ironic tree correctly. Since 1a4ece16cea40075fe7332ed048b9c289b3ff424 we bind mount in /var/lib/ironic from the host (created via Ansible if it didn't already exist). This caused a subtle permissions issue in that the Ironic conductor service can no longer create sub-directories it needs to operate. Change-Id: I1eb6b5ddad7cd89ee887e2e429ebe245aa7b80dc Closes-bug: 1677086
This commit is contained in:
parent
963d4a6954
commit
86a009d236
@ -72,10 +72,7 @@ outputs:
|
|||||||
/var/lib/kolla/config_files/ironic_conductor.json:
|
/var/lib/kolla/config_files/ironic_conductor.json:
|
||||||
command: /usr/bin/ironic-conductor
|
command: /usr/bin/ironic-conductor
|
||||||
permissions:
|
permissions:
|
||||||
- path: /var/lib/ironic/httpboot
|
- path: /var/lib/ironic
|
||||||
owner: ironic:ironic
|
|
||||||
recurse: true
|
|
||||||
- path: /var/lib/ironic/tftpboot
|
|
||||||
owner: ironic:ironic
|
owner: ironic:ironic
|
||||||
recurse: true
|
recurse: true
|
||||||
docker_config:
|
docker_config:
|
||||||
|
Loading…
x
Reference in New Issue
Block a user